Before you buy: Always check your bunk bed manual for the required mattress size and maximum mattress thickness, especially for the top bunk. A mattress that is too thick can reduce guardrail protection.

Before You Buy a Bunk Bed Mattress
- Measure the frame: Confirm the required length, width, and thickness before choosing a mattress.
- Check top-bunk clearance: A mattress that is too tall can reduce the usable guardrail height.
- Think about cleaning: A removable washable cover or separate waterproof protector can make life easier.
- Match the use case: Standard twin bunks, RV bunks, daybeds, and folding beds may need different mattress shapes or sizes.
- Let foam expand: Foam mattresses often need time to fully expand after unboxing, so plan ahead before the first night of use.
FAQ
What should I consider when buying a bunk bed mattress for my child?
Start with size and thickness. Most home bunk beds use a twin mattress, but you should still measure the frame and check the bed manual. Thickness matters because the mattress needs to sit low enough for the guardrail to do its job. You should also consider firmness, cover cleaning, foam certification, and whether the mattress will be used every night or only for sleepovers.
Is a 6-inch mattress good for a bunk bed?
A 6-inch mattress can work for some bunk beds, but it depends on the frame. For a top bunk, always check the manufacturer’s maximum mattress thickness. If the guardrail is low, a thinner 4-inch or 5-inch mattress may be a safer fit.
Are affordable bunk bed mattresses safe for my child?
Affordable mattresses can be a good choice when they fit the bed correctly and use appropriate materials. Look for clear size details, safe fit in the bunk frame, and material information such as CertiPUR-US certification for foam. Price should not be the only factor. Fit, thickness, support, and cleaning matter just as much.
Do kids need a firm or soft bunk bed mattress?
Many kids do well with a medium-firm mattress because it offers support without feeling too hard. A very soft mattress may feel cozy, but it can lack support for some children. If you are unsure, a dual-sided mattress can be helpful because it gives you more than one comfort option.
How do I maintain and clean a bunk bed mattress?
Use a mattress protector to help guard against spills and stains. Vacuum the mattress surface when you change bedding, and wash removable covers according to the manufacturer’s instructions. For stains, spot clean lightly with mild detergent and water, then let the area dry fully before putting sheets back on.
Can I use an RV bunk mattress on a regular bunk bed?
Only if the size and shape match your frame. Some RV bunk mattresses have curved corners or non-standard dimensions, so they may leave gaps or fit poorly in a regular rectangular bunk bed. Measure carefully before choosing an RV-style mattress for a home bunk.
